Glasgow Area - HMP Barlinnie and HMP Low Moss

Current Annual Pay Package of up to £36,569 + On Call Allowance for full time 35 hours per week

All of our Maintenance Engineer-Systems roles are based on 35 hours per week worked across Monday to Friday and we provide all tools and PPE

The Scottish Prison Service (SPS) is currently recruiting permanent Maintenance Engineer- Systems to work within our prisons near you across Scotland.

The Maintenance Engineer - Systems will support the SPS Maintenance Team in all aspects of Estates work. Delivering preventative and reactive maintenance activities on various SPS security, building management and life safety systems.

There will be a requirement for you to periodically work on call hours, and you may need to travel to other establishments and areas. For this reason, a full driving licence that enables the person to drive in the UK is preferred. SPS is willing to consider proposals put forward by applicants to carry out the duties by any other means.

We currently have vacancies across many of our locations. However, further vacancies in other locations across Scotland may arise at any point.

Have completed a recognised apprenticeship and have obtained a minimum of a SVQ level 3 and a National Certificate (or equivalents) in any building services related discipline e.g., security systems, controls or electronic/electrical or mechanical.

Hold appropriate qualifications in control or security systems maintenance, installations and IT.

On completion of all interviews, a locational merit order list will be created. Appointments will be made in accordance to merit where the current vacancies are. Where there are more successful candidate(s) than posts available, locational reserve merit order lists may be created and retained for 12 months.

Successful candidates will be subject to pre-employment checks, which will include an Enhanced Disclosure Scotland check, References, DVLA licence check (where applicable) and Nationality checks as well as a Medical Assessment.

Please note the annual pay package is dependent on qualifications, skills and experience, and is made up of basic salary plus temporary allowances.
